Prize Money

The prize money awarded to professional tennis players depends on the level of tournament they are competing in. Grand Slam tournaments, such as the US Open, Australian Open, French Open, and Wimbledon, are the most prestigious and offer the highest prize money.

At Grand Slam tournaments, the winner of each round can earn anywhere from a few thousand dollars to millions. The amount of money awarded in each round of the tournament increases as the tournament progresses. For example, the winner of the first round of the US Open can earn up to $50,000, while the winner of the final round can earn up to $3 million.

At lower-level tournaments, such as the Challenger Tour and ITF Futures, the prize money is significantly lower than at Grand Slam tournaments. The winner of each round in these tournaments can earn anywhere from a few hundred dollars to several thousand dollars.

Sponsorships and Endorsements

In addition to prize money, professional tennis players can make money from sponsorships and endorsements. Sponsorship deals can provide players with a steady stream of income and can be very lucrative.

Sponsorships are often based on how successful a player is and how much exposure they can bring to the company. For example, a company may be willing to pay a player millions of dollars if they can guarantee that the player will reach the finals of a Grand Slam tournament.

Endorsement deals are also a great source of income for professional tennis players. Companies may pay players to wear their apparel or use their equipment. The amount of money a player can earn from endorsements varies depending on the company, their success, and their popularity.
